






Dell is set to report fiscal 2027 Q2 earnings on Sept. 1, with the article arguing AI demand remains strong and that Dell has a good chance to raise full-year guidance. Prior AI-supply-chain read-throughs include Nvidia’s 70% FY2028 annual revenue growth guide and Super Micro’s $65B–$72B annual revenue guidance range (vs. $52.5B consensus). Bank of America expects Dell to lift FY guidance to $171B–$175B, including AI server revenue of $65B, implying upside sensitivity to management commentary amid Dell’s ~264% stock surge this year.
DELL is trading less like a PC cyclical and more like a high-beta proxy for AI infrastructure spend, which means the key variable is not revenue growth but whether management can keep proving that demand is still outrunning supply. If the company lifts guidance, the first-order winner is DELL itself, but the bigger read-through is validation for the entire AI hardware stack: NVDA’s demand narrative stays intact, while memory/storage and rack-level suppliers get additional evidence that capex budgets are still being expanded rather than rotated.
The second-order risk is margin quality. AI server revenue can be large and still disappoint the market if mix, pricing, or working-capital needs dilute free cash flow; that is especially important after a strong share-price run because the stock is already discounting a durable supercycle. Over the next 1-3 months, the stock is most vulnerable not to a collapse in demand, but to any hint that growth is normalizing faster than consensus or that backlog conversion is getting less favorable. Over 6-18 months, the structural issue is that hardware OEMs are still lower-quality beneficiaries than the semiconductor layer, so multiple expansion should be capped unless Dell proves it can monetize the cycle with consistently better cash conversion.
The contrarian view is that the market may be overestimating how much an upside guide helps if the beat comes mostly from mix rather than true incremental demand. In that case, the stock can gap higher on the print and still underperform as investors rotate toward upstream beneficiaries with stronger pricing power. The clean falsifier is simple: if guidance is not raised, or if AI-server growth stays intact but margins compress, the thesis weakens quickly and the post-earnings rerating can reverse in days rather than months.
